Well my last post was I found out my new project had a speedbrain ecu and car was running badly, So I have a MS2 I was planning to install this winter in the car, but that day came early. Today Was the day, I've been watching videos and reading on here. I think I have the settings set right, I started the auto tune and the car ran poorly for a little then after driving it seemed to be night and day difference ran really nice at the end. So I got home and stopped the autotune and saved it. I turned the car off(Did some BBQ grilling) and restarted it and its now surging and acts like it did before I started autotuning, When sitting there idling it dies after awhile. . I think I reloaded the saved software but not 100% . I hate messing with something like this when I don't fully understand it. Seems like a great program. just going to have a steep learning curve.

The next thing you need to do is install the latest released firmware, 3.4.2
Your msq file indicates firmware 3.3.1.
Later firmware has additional features & bug corrected. Tuner Studio will show different menus.

At first look, your Engine & Sequential Settings are wrong.
Required Fuel says 24 & injectors say 0 lbs/hr.
Required Fuel is a calculated value, looks like you entered the 24 manually.

Didn't know that anyone but DIY was selling them.
That's known as an MSPNPG2, uses the Microsquirt Module plugged into an I/O card.
